The 10 Most Successful Items on Shark Tank
The 10 Most Successful Items on Shark Tank
Bombas
- Sales: $1.3 billion
- Shark: Daymond John invested $200,000 for a 17.5% stake.
- Description: Known for their ultra-comfortable socks, Bombas has a unique business model that donates a pair of socks for every pair sold.
Scrub Daddy
- Sales: $926 million
- Shark: Lori Greiner invested $200,000 for a 20% stake.
- Description: This innovative sponge features a smiley face design and changes texture based on water temperature, enhancing its cleaning efficiency.
Squatty Potty
- Sales: Over $300 million
- Shark: Lori Greiner invested $350,000 for a 10% stake.
- Description: An ergonomic stool designed to improve bathroom posture, Squatty Potty gained popularity through humorous marketing campaigns.
Simply Fit Board
- Sales: Over $160 million
- Shark: Lori Greiner invested $125,000 for a 20% stake.
- Description: A balance board designed for core strengthening that offers fun and effective workouts.
Cousins Maine Lobster
- Sales: $585 million
- Shark: Barbara Corcoran invested $55,000 for a 15% stake.
- Description: A food truck-based restaurant specializing in Maine lobster with locations across the United States.
The Comfy
- Sales: $550 million
- Shark: Barbara Corcoran invested $50,000 for a 30% stake.
- Description: A wearable blanket designed for comfort that has expanded into various styles and sizes.
DUDE Wipes
- Sales: $341 million
- Shark: Mark Cuban invested $300,000 for a 25% stake.
- Description: Biodegradable and flushable personal wipes that have gained popularity through partnerships with major retailers.
Tipsy Elves
- Sales: $317 million
- Shark: Robert Herjavec invested $100,000 for a 10% stake.
- Description: A holiday-themed apparel company known initially for ugly Christmas sweaters but has since expanded into various festive clothing lines.
